As in the previous two years, in the 2025 admissions campaign, SVO participants and their close relatives will be able to enroll at HSE for places with tuition paid by the university if they failed to get into the budget. The main condition is to score a minimum number of points for each entrance exam and a sum of points equal to or exceeding the criterion for concluding contracts.

The year 2025 has been declared the Year of the Defender of the Fatherland by the Russian President, and the Higher School of Economics will once again accept into the ranks of its students participants in the special military operation, as well as their close relatives – children, parents, siblings, adoptive parents and adopted children.

“HSE is a socially responsible university, this year we decided to focus our efforts on supporting HSE participants and their family members,” says Andrey Saak, head of Directorates for support of individual categories of students Higher School of Economics. — They will be able to study at the National Research University Higher School of Economics at the university’s expense.”

For admission to any program bachelor’s degree, specialty and Master’s degree All campuses (including fully fee-paying programs) are required to:

submit an application for admission to a budget (if available) and fee-paying (mandatory) place in any convenient way;

have a minimum number of points for each entrance examination and a total of points equal to or exceeding the criterion for concluding contracts;

present in Directorate for support of certain categories of students document confirming the benefit;

submit consent for enrollment at the National Research University Higher School of Economics within the specified period (if choosing a program with budget places);

conclude an education agreement within the timeframes established by the Admission Rules.

This admissions trajectory is similar to the previously implemented Social Lift project. The project was launched on the Moscow campus in 2019, and since its inception, 989 participants have been admitted to HSE on state-funded places and at the university’s expense. The project has been implemented on all campuses of the university since 2021, and during this time, 648 people have been admitted at HSE’s expense; 614 people are currently studying, of which 93 students will graduate from the university this year. Due to the reformatting of the project, there will be no new admission to the program in 2025. The program conditions for those who have already been admitted to HSE will not change.
